What is IC Market?

IC Market is an online Forex trading broker founded in 2007 and headquartered in Australia. IC Market has now become the largest forex broker in Australia and also one of the largest trading platforms in the world (In 2019, IC Market has set a record trading volume value of $646 billion in March). IC Market is known as a True ECN forex broker with very low spreads and commissions.

Below is information on legal, operating licenses, and insurance for traders on IC Markets.

IC Market operation certificate and license – IC Market’s parent company are International Capital Markets Pty Ltd, headquartered in Sydney, Australia. Below are the operating licenses that IC Markets owns and complies with.

IC Market brokers are authorized and regulated by the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C), which is one of the regulatory bodies that ensure fairness and transparency for financial markets in Australia.

IC Market is a member of the Australian Financial Complaints Agency (AFCA), an agency that specializes in resolving disputes between consumers and service providers.

Insurance for traders on IC Market – IC Market is regulated by ASIC so you can rest assured that your funds are always kept safe in a segregated account, this will avoid unauthorized use of customer funds, and be used as a basis for compensating clients if the company goes bankrupt. IC Markets also has a professional insurance agreement with London-based Lloyds Insurance to protect its traders.

Account types and trading fees on IC Market

IC Market provides 3 main account types: Standard Account, Raw Spread Account (MT4, MT5), and Raw Spread Account (ctrader) (remarks: Raw Spread Account was previously called True ECN). In addition, IC Market also provides Islamic accounts (accounts for Muslims).

Each account type has its advantages and disadvantages, depending on the trading style and strategy of each person who chooses the appropriate account. Below are the 3 main account types for you to choose from and open on IC Market.

Standard Account provided by IC Market – Standard Account only charges spreads without commission and spreads at IC Market are quite low compared to other forex brokers (Spreads start from 1.0 Pip), this is the point chosen by many traders.

Raw Spread Account (MT4, MT5) – This account type is highly valued and chosen by many traders. The advantages are low spreads, averaging only 0.1 pips for EUR/USD and the commission is quite competitive, still 7 USD/lot.

Raw Spread accounts on IC Market have a very fast execution speed, almost no delays. So this account type is suitable for traders who like Scalping or Day traders, even “swing traders” with an average order holding time of several days are also completely suitable.

The downside of this type of account is that the spreads can stretch quite strongly when there is strong news or at the time of the opening/closing session.

Raw Spread Account (cTrader) – Raw Spread cTrader account from IC Markets with low spreads and commissions, perfect for Day traders and Scalping enthusiasts. However, due to habits and various supporting tools (indicators, EA.), so most traders still trade mainly on the MT4 platform and some on the MT5.
